Overview
The Allen-Bradley 140-MN-0250 /C motor starter protector is a proven manual motor control device engineered for industrial automation and general-purpose motor protection. This 3-pole starter delivers overload protection with adjustable current settings from 1.6 to 2.5A, making it suitable for small to medium-sized motors in manufacturing, assembly, and control panel applications. The 140-MN-0250 is a legacy component from the 140 Series starters and provides direct motor circuit protection via thermal overload detection.

Technical Specifications
- Current Rating (Motor): 1.6–2.5A adjustable
- Voltage: 600V three-phase
- Poles: 3
- Frequency: 50/60 Hz
- Instantaneous Trip: 28A
- Full Load Amperage (Max): 2.5A
- Mounting Type: DIN rail
- Series: 140 Series
